LMT presents a stable financial profile with a Piotroski F-Score of 6/9 and an intrinsic value of $634.25, suggesting the stock is currently undervalued relative to its growth potential. However, this fundamental strength is countered by a bearish technical trend (0/100) and negative insider sentiment. While the forward P/E of 17.34 is attractive, recent extreme volatility in quarterly earnings—specifically a massive miss in July 2025—introduces significant short-term risk. The company remains a powerhouse in the defense sector with an exceptional ROE of 76.87%, but high leverage (Debt/Equity 3.39) warrants caution.
